HC Deb 25 February 1938 vol 332 cc682-3W
Mr. Foot

asked the Financial Secretary to the Treasury, the names of the persons to whom financial assistance has been provided in pursuance of Section 6 (1) of the Special Areas (Amendment) Act, 1937, the sums provided in each case, and the places where their industrial undertakings are situated?

Lieut.-Colonel Colville

It would, I think, be undesirable in the interests of the undertakings assisted to disclose their names and the amount of the assistance. The Treasury has entered into definite agreements with eight companies to provide assistance to a total of £392,500 and provisional agreements have been reached with a further five companies to provide assistance to a total of £390,000.
